Marshall INTRODUCTION The subject, Mechanisms of Microbial Attachment, has proved to be a fertile sour ce of argument between both microbiologists and physical chemists. In order to find common ground for discussion, the group endeavored to come to a consensus regarding a number of definitions pertinent to the subject. Some of these are described in the text and others will be found at the end of this report.

Contenuti

Mechanisms of Adhesion.- Physicochemical Interactions of the Substratum, Microorganisms, and the Fluid Phase.- Stereo-biochemistry and Function of Polymers.- Adhesion to Inanimate Surfaces.- Adhesion to Animal Surfaces.- Bacterial Adhesion to Plant Root Surfaces.- Genetic Control of Bacterial Adhesion.- Biofilm Development and Its Consequences.- Surface Colonization Parameters from Cell Density and Distribution.- Biofilm Development: A Process Analysis.- Chemical Characterization of Films.- Effects of Network Structure on the Phase Transition of Acrylamide-Sodium Acrylate Copolymer Gels.- Colonization by Higher Organisms.- Activity on Surfaces.- Comparative Physiology of Attached and Free-living Bacteria.- Activities of Microorganisms Attached to Living Surfaces.- Utilization of Substrates and Transformation of Solid Substrata.- Attachment of Bacteria: Advantage or Disadvantage for Survival in the Aquatic Environment.- Aggregation.- Physiology of Cell Aggregation: Flocculation by Saccharom yces cerevisiae As a Model System.- Aggregation, Cohesion, Adhesion, Phagocytosis, and Morphogenesis in Dictyostelium — Mechanisms and Implications.- Consequences of Aggregation.- Microcolony Formation and Consortia.- Epilogue.- List of Participants with Fields of Research.- Author Index.
